Local Insight, Real Results: Why ASR Recruitment Works for Newcastle Businesses

When it comes to recruitment, local knowledge isn’t just a nice-to-have – it’s a game-changer.

At ASR Recruitment, we’ve seen firsthand how businesses across Newcastle, Central Coast and the Hunter thrive when they partner with a recruitment agency that’s genuinely embedded in the region. It all comes down to relationships, community, and connection. Here’s why:

We’re Part of the Community

We don’t just work here – we live and breathe Newcastle and the Hunter. From shopping locally to raising families here, we understand the rhythm of the region. We sponsor and regularly attend local business events, industry meetups, and networking nights. It’s through these real-world connections that we’re able to contribute to knowledge sharing and help drive the growth of our region.

Local Candidates Engage with Local Consultants

Top-tier candidates are far more likely to respond to a recruiter they know is just around the corner – not one based several hours away. Local consultants understand the lifestyle, the market, and the career motivations unique to our region. That rapport makes a big difference. It means higher response rates, deeper conversations, and ultimately, stronger talent pools for our clients.

Relationships Over Databases

While larger city-based firms may rely on databases and digital outreach, we leverage real, established relationships – built over many years of local service. We’ve helped candidates grow into hiring managers and supported local businesses through multiple stages of growth. This kind of connection leads to placements that last.

We’re Right Down the Road

Want to meet in person? Need on-site support for a tough hire or a strategic recruitment plan? We’re just a few minutes away. We’ve recently moved into a new office in Wickham, which allows us to offer immediate, personalised service.

We Understand the Local Market

From salary benchmarks to regional hiring trends, local skill shortages, and candidate expectations – we’re immersed in the Newcastle and Hunter job market every day. We give you real insights, backed by real conversations with local people.

At ASR Recruitment, we believe that local businesses deserve local support.

Your recruitment goals deserve a partner who is as invested in this region as you are – one that is visible in the community, contributing to its growth, and genuinely connected to local talent.
